Something exciting is sprouting! Home Grown is the brand-new gardening podcast for anyone who loves growing their own food, from balcony pots to full allotments. Hosted by two of the UK’s brightest horticultural voices, it brings practical tips, seasonal advice, and plenty of inspiration straight to your ears.
Jamie Walton, better known as Nettles & Petals, has built a huge following for his eco-friendly gardening style and passion for sustainability. He’s joined by Martha Swales of Marf’s Kitchen Garden, whose urban garden projects and veg-packed recipes show how much you can grow in even the smallest spaces.
Alongside their own stories and advice, each month Jamie and Martha welcome a range of special guests to share their unique experiences of working with the soil, sowing seeds, and living seasonally.
Whether you want to learn how to start a vegetable patch, discover what to plant each season, or simply enjoy lively conversations about the ups and downs of gardening life, Home Grown is the podcast that helps you grow more and grow better.

Home Grown is getting ghoulish. Martha Swales and Jamie Walton are rolling up their sleeves for a Halloween special packed with creepy curiosities, squash shaped secrets and plenty of pumpkin mischief. Jamie reveals why the scariest thing about Halloween pumpkins is the mountain of them wasted every year, and why spooky squash deserve the spotlight instead. They share the need-to-know differences between pumpkins and squash, when to grow them, top varieties that taste incredible and clever ways to save space while still growing a monster harvest.
Martha digs into the eerie origins of Halloween, from ancient Celtic bonfires and roaming spirits to Irish traditions that eventually brought pumpkin carving to the world. Jamie throws in fang-tastic food tips so you can eat, store and reuse every last bit of your harvest.
There is a frightfully fun quiz, pumpkin festival facts (including a palace with its own Rapunzel tower and 450,000 pumpkins) and seasonal recipes to help you banish food waste. Expect folklore, flavour and a wickedly good time in the garden.
